INSTALLATION

RIVA hardwood floors follow NWFA (National Wood Flooring Association) installation guidelines. Below is a general reference for RIVA engineered floor installation. For more detailed instructions, please refer to the NWFA website (www.nwfa.org)

DAMAGE

In the shipping of flooring materials, due to the fragile nature of the product, a minor damage during transit is expected. Any breakage that is less than 5% of the order is considered a “Minor breakage” industry-wide and will not qualify for refund or replacement. If the damage is in excess of 5%, our claim resolution team will step in to resolve the matter.

PRIOR TO INSTALLATION

it is the responsibility of the installer to inspect the product. If for any reason the materials do not match the order or if color, condition or quality come into question, DO NOT INSTALL. Please contact your flooring dealer immediately.

DURING

If during installation any planks that are deemed unacceptable should be set aside and not installed. Contact the dealer with any product related concerns. (Material installed is an indication of acceptance).

ACCLIMATION

DO NOT remove from packaging and acclimate like solid hardwood flooring. As wood is hygroscopic and responds to changes in temperature/humidity, proper acclimation is a very important step in ensuring a proper installation. Acclimation refers to the moisture content of the wood flooring and subfloor plus the conditions of the job site in terms of Temperature and Relative Humidity. Improper acclimation can cause a host of issues such as buckling, shrinking and/or cupping after installation.

* The bundles of flooring should be stored in a cool dry environment (30-60% relative humidity). Boxes should remain sealed prior to acclimation and install.

* Suggested acclimation for RIVA engineered flooring would be to open the packaging estimated 48 hours prior to installation within the indoor environment that the floors will be installed in.

RELATIVE HUMIDITY

DO NOT remove from packaging and acclimate like All work involving water or moisture should be completed before installing hardwood flooring. For any new construction or remodeling project, hardwood flooring should be one of the last items installed. HVAC systems must be operational and controlling site temperature and humidity.

* The area to receive flooring [and adhesive] must be properly conditioned at normal occupancy temperature (60-80ºF), and humidity levels (30-55% humidity). Proper RH levels must be maintained for a minimum of one week prior to installation as well as during and continuously following installation for the life of the floor.

* Excessively dry conditions over an extended period of time, or dramatic fluctuations in RH can lead to material issues such as “checking“(slight cracking of the flooring surface) gapping around the joints or cupping.

GRADING

Learn about our wood grading.

select

character

Scroll

FIREWOOD

The upper section of the tree is used for firewood, which may not be suitable for flooring due to higher branch density and smaller trunk size.

CHARACTER

Our character grade comes from the middle part of the tree. This part has a visual appeal and some knots but avoids the large holes of the top part. We refer to our character grade as “light character”.

SELECT

Our select grade comes from the bottom part of the tree and is the youngest wood, which results in the absence of knots and a sleek appearance.
